Output ecba88ba28f1138525c572109a8486ec445e4b0dbcac2e3747dc0134d997de69:69

value
143357
script pubkey
OP_0 OP_PUSHBYTES_32 dcf3d9f3f45176d6ac730921d0935b320e76623bc496611bb98ca48bfcfcd156
address
bc1qmneanul529mddtrnpysapy6mxg88vc3mcjtxzxae3jjghl8u69tqk25elx
transaction
ecba88ba28f1138525c572109a8486ec445e4b0dbcac2e3747dc0134d997de69